    Hey All, I haven't posted in quite some time. Been busy with life and the change of season to summer here in the northeastern U.S. My daughter and I went yard saling today, on her first Friday off since school release, and although I didn't find this at a yard sale, a gentleman having one, after finding out I was looking for watches pointed me to a very posh and immaculate antique shop just down the road. He had 2 full cases of vintage watches. He told me the vendor checks out and has all his watches serviced if needed. I know, I know......but he seemed trustworthy and was dressed well, so I think I believe him. He also told me he had had this vendor in his shop for 5 yrs and never had a watch returned. So, at just under $220, tax included I jumped on this little beauty. It may be a bit loud for me, but I may have just found my blue jeans and blue tee shirt watch. The time elapsed you see is for my 2 mile walk this late afternoon. Yup, I am still working at losing weight. I have broken 200 since my last post and am down to 198 from 216. I will be interested in hearing what others think of the watch, there is some brassing, only the back is SS, but I think it is evident from the brushing on the front of the case, it has not been polished. I think that is something in it's favor. Inside is a Valjoux 7734 movement. Thanks for reading!!
